The Role of Logistics Dashboards in Enabling Fast Decision-Making

In today’s fast-paced digital era, the ability to make quick decisions is key to successful logistics operations. In this context, logistics dashboards play a vital role. A dashboard is not just a data display—it’s a strategic tool that helps operations and customer service teams monitor, analyze, and respond to situations in real time.

What Is a Logistics Dashboard?

A logistics dashboard is a visual interface that presents data in a concise and interactive format, typically showing charts, performance indicators (KPIs), shipment maps, and real-time status updates of various logistics activities. It is connected to internal systems such as TMS (Transportation Management System), WMS (Warehouse Management System), and CRM (Customer Relationship Management), ensuring the data is continuously updated.

Example of a Logistics Dashboard Display

An ideal logistics dashboard typically shows:

  • Shipment status (real-time tracking)
  • Number of containers in transit
  • Routes and estimated arrival times
  • Fleet performance (on-time delivery, idle time, fuel usage)
  • Customer service requests (open/closed tickets)
  • Early warnings for delays or route deviations

These dashboards often use color-coded indicators (red, yellow, green) to help teams quickly identify priorities.

Benefits for Operations Teams

  1. Real-Time Monitoring. The operations team can instantly view the status of shipments and fleet performance without waiting for manual reports.
  2. Early Issue Detection. Automatic alerts allow the team to take corrective actions before problems escalate—for example, in case of delays or route changes.
  3. Time and Cost Efficiency. Faster decision-making helps avoid penalties, fuel waste, and distribution inefficiencies.
  4. Historical Data Analysis. Dashboards often include reporting features that enable teams to review performance trends and plan for long-term logistics improvements.

Benefits for Customer Service Teams

  1. Faster Customer Response. Customer service agents can access real-time data to answer customer inquiries without needing to contact the operations team.
  2. Improved Customer Satisfaction. Accurate and transparent information builds customer trust and peace of mind.
  3. Better Coordination. Dashboards ensure that both customer service and operations teams work from the same data source, minimizing miscommunication.
